Unexpected Power Loss / Thermal Cut-Out Activation
Air fryer shuts off before the timer reaches zero.

Possible Causes
Overheating triggering thermal cut-out, Loose mains connection, Faulty control PCB, Intermittent basket safety switch
How to Fix / Troubleshooting
Safety first: Unplug and allow the unit to cool before inspection.
- Check ventilation and loading: Ensure adequate space around the unit and avoid overfilling the basket, which can cause overheating.
- Inspect power cord and plug: Look for signs of damage or loose fit in the socket. Try a different outlet.
- Basket switch test: Slightly wiggle the drawer during operation (carefully) to see if movement causes shutdown. If so, the basket microswitch or latch may be faulty and should be adjusted or replaced.
- Thermal cut-out check (advanced): If the unit restarts only after cooling, the thermal cut-out may be tripping early due to age or poor airflow. Clean vents and consider replacing the thermal cut-out if it trips at normal temperatures.
